Condition: Built in 1979, this condo is 45 years old. While the property appears clean and well-maintained, the interior, particularly the kitchen and bathroom, is significantly dated. The kitchen features original or very old light wood cabinets, laminate countertops, older white appliances (including a coil-top stove), and linoleum flooring. The bathroom exhibits a similar dated style with an older vanity, laminate counter, and small tiled shower surround. The flooring throughout the living areas and bedroom is carpet. All major components appear functional, but the aesthetic and features are clearly outdated, indicating a lack of major renovations since construction or only very minor updates. It is livable but requires substantial cosmetic updates to meet modern standards.
